Abstract:In the last decays, manufacturing systems evolved to meet the high product variety required by the market. Different products can be manufactured in the mixed‐model assembly lines, with an increase in the process complexity. In these production systems, the required flexibility is mainly provided by operators in the final assembly stages. Here, human errors could lead to high economic losses.
